RB Leipzig welcomed Bochum at home in the first round of the Bundesliga, Germany's top soccer league. The match was not only the opening game of the new season, but also a long-awaited showdown for many fans, with both sides eager to lay a solid foundation for their respective seasons with a win.

In the first half, both players showed a very high level of competitiveness, with a fast-paced transition between offense and defense, but neither team was able to break the deadlock. Leipzig, with the advantage of the home field, kept attacking Bochum's goal, while Bochum relied on the tenacious defense and occasional counter-attacks, and circled around with the opponent. The two teams went back and forth on the field, exchanging attacks and defenses, but neither team was able to create an absolute good chance to break the deadlock.

The turning point came in the second half. As the game progressed, Leipzig gradually found a rhythm in their offense. In a well-planned attack, youngster Nussa, who had just made his Bundesliga debut, became the center of attention on the field. After receiving a fine pass from a teammate, he calmly adjusted his pace and then fired a shot from the edge of the penalty area, which flew into the corner of Bochum's goal like a cannonball, breaking the deadlock for Leipzig and giving them a valuable lead.

Noussa's goal instantly ignited the home fans, who rose to their feet to applaud and cheer the rising star. And Leipzig took advantage of the situation and continued to put pressure on Bochum. However, just as the game was coming to a close, something unexpected happened on the pitch. Leipzig's defender Orban accidentally knocked down Bochum's forward Boadu, who was about to form a one-touch chance, and the referee, after checking the VAR, decisively showed Orban a red card and sent him off the field. This penalty undoubtedly put a lot of pressure on Leipzig's defense, but they managed to keep the lead until the end of the match with their tenacity and excellent teamwork.

Finally, with the referee's whistle, the match was over and RB Leipzig opened the new season with a 1-0 win over Bochum thanks to Nussa's goal and the team's joint efforts.
